I'm brainstorming a character concept, a tavern brawler specialist that summons a variety of random items usually found in a bar (just because he is more familiar with those than regular weapons). He will be a level 3 Hexblade Warlock with Pact of Blade and have the Tavern Brawler feat.
I intend to utilize the third option of Tavern Brawler feat to grapple enemies hit by my pact weapon:
When you hit a creature with an unarmed strike or an improvised weapon on your turn, you can use a bonus action to attempt to grapple the target.
Tavern Brawler requires I hit with an improvised weapon, so I intend to summon, for instance, a kitchen knife, a bottle, or even a rolling pin or a pan, just for the hilariousity. And yes, the character will be a female dwarven innkeeper.
So, can I use Pact Weapon to summon improvised weapons? Or is the Pact Weapon required to be a conventional weapon? Can it be a kitchen knife that counts as dagger and improvised weapon?
